The E911 Board wishes to thank all who attended the April 23, 2002 Positron Demonstration at the Trinidad Community Center. We feel the demonstration was a success and we all gained a great deal of information and understanding of the equipment capabilities. Several handouts were provided to all in attendance and we ask that you share the information and handouts with those who were unable to attend the work session.

The E911 Board firmly feels that the upgrades to the current dispatch equipment are very important to both the City and the County residents. We wish to move forward with the upgrades as quickly as possible, taking everyone's needs into consideration.

Therefore, we request that representatives from all entities attend the E911 Board's next work session, scheduled for May 14, 2002 at 4:30 pm at the TSJC Mine Tech Building, located off of I25 on Freedom Road, just South of US Disposal.

As stated at the demonstration we need to inform Positron what upgrades we want and then there is data and protocol information that Positron and Qwest will need to properly program the equipment. Therefore, the work session agenda is solely dedicated to your entities needs and what you and your department's participation will be in order to obtain a contract and dollar figure from Positron and Qwest for the upgrades.

We will then compile the needs and suggestions received and forward that information to Positron and Qwest so that a contract and firm dollar figure for the upgrades can be presented to the Board of County Commissioners for their approval. (note: The BOCC has already approved funding for the upgrades through the 1% sales tax bond. Also, the E911 Boards Legal Council will be reviewing the contract before it is presented to the BOCC.) Please keep in mind that once the contract is approved and signed by the BOCC it will take Positron and Qwest up to six (6) months to ship, install, and train before we can implement the upgrades.
